Posting #002618-2012 Purdue University – West Lafayette Tenure Track Assistant or Associate Professor  

The Electrical and Computer Engineering Technology Department (ECET) in the College of Technology at Purdue University is accepting applications for a tenure track faculty member to teach courses at the West Lafayette campus.  This position is a 10-month tenure-track appointment.  The successful candidate must be able to demonstrate scholarship in the areas of learning, discovery, and industry/professional/community engagement and actively seek sources of external funding to support these activities. A goal for this position is to establish a nationally recognized research program related to electrical power distribution systems (smart grid), power electronics, motor drives, alternative energy, and efficiency.

Qualifications: Candidates must be able to teach courses in several of the above strategic areas.  All candidates must have an earned PhD with degrees in electrical engineering/technology or a closely related field. Candidates must have at least three years of full-time, relevant industrial or basic applied research experience and excellent teaching skills. Professional registration and prior teaching experience are preferred.
